Xbox Live Marketplace Update: Wednesday 2nd September 2009

Console Monster writes: "The first Xbox Live Arcade Wednesday of the month brings two new Xbox Live Arcade titles in the form of Defense Grid: The Awakening and Yo-Ho-Kablammo, both of which are priced at 800 Microsoft Points. The only other content is the Grand Theft Auto IV: Ballad of Gay Tony trailer. More details on that can be found here. Here is the full Xbox Live Marketplace update for Wednesday 2nd September:

Defense Grid: The Awakening
Price: 800 Microsoft Points (Free trial available)
Size: 297 MB
Defense Grid: The Awakening is the definitive Tower Defense Strategy game that's easy to pick up, engrossing to play, and hard to set down. Strategically place your towers on the map to prevent alien enemies from stealing your power cores. Play just for fifteen minutes or several hours! This award winning game includes 10 hours of story play with 20 unique maps in the Awakening campaign, 4 bonus Borderlands maps, a wide variety of tower and enemy types, an interactive soundtrack, plus over 100 unlockable challenge modes adding dozens of hours of additional fun. Protect the Cores! This game requires the Xbox 360 hard drive for storage. There are no refunds for this item. For more information, see www.xbox.com/live/accounts..."
